区块链技术的安全性
随着越来越多的人开始关注比特币和其他虚拟货币,区块链技术也逐渐受到重视。但是,由于虚拟货币的交易涉及到大量的资金流和个人信息,安全性成为人们最关心的问题。因此,在这篇文章中,我们将讨论区块链技术的安全性,探讨如何保障虚拟货币交易的安全。
一、什么是区块链技术
区块链是一个由多个节点组成的分布式账本系统。这些节点都有着相同的账本,他们通过协商验证交易并把这些交易添加到账本中。这个系统的安全性来源于他的分布式结构和加密机制。由于每个节点都存有一份账本的副本,所以修改某个节点中的账单是无意义的,因为其他节点中的信息都不会被改变。因此,区块链技术可以保证数据的不可篡改,从而确保交易的安全性。
二、区块链技术的加密机制
区块链技术的重要特征就是其加密机制。比特币作为发明者中最为著名的示例,利用了密码学中的“哈希函数”和“非对称加密”技术,确保交易过程的安全。哈希函数加密可以使数据变得不可逆,无法通过加密数据推导出原始数据,从而保证数据的保密性。而非对称加密机制则可以保证消息的发送者和接收者的身份验证,并保证交易的真实性。
三、区块链技术的分布式结构
区块链技术的分布式结构也让这个系统更加安全。在传统的中心化系统中,一旦中心节点遭到攻击,所有数据都会暴露在攻击者的威胁之下。与之不同的是,在区块链系统中,数据分布在所有节点的账本中,任何一个节点的被攻击并不会影响其他节点,从而保证了整个系统的安全性。
四、攻击区块链的难度
由于区块链系统的安全性来自于其分布式结构和加密机制,因此,攻击区块链的难度显然比传统的中心化系统要难得多。而且,一旦攻击者真的成功入侵了某个节点,区块链技术依然有其其他的保证机制能够阻碍攻击者的行动。例如,交易的有效时间、随机性和算力等限制,都使得攻击者难以利用这些漏洞来恶意篡改信息。
五、智能合约和区块链安全性
智能合约是区块链技术的重要应用之一。智能合约是一种程序,可以在区块链上执行,并且可以根据编程参数进行协商和执行。由于智能合约具备强大的可编程性,因此可能会有某些代码出现隐患。虽然智能合约也受到区块链技术本身的保护,但是安全性问题依然可能存在,需要对智能合约进行安全审计,确保安全可靠的运行。
六、应对恶意攻击
虚拟货币交易面临的风险包括网络攻击、复制攻击、分裂攻击等多种类型。一旦发生这样的攻击,全网上的节点都有可能受到影响,造成数据的重大损失。因此,防范虚拟货币的攻击是非常必要的。区块链技术的防范机制要求开发者们严谨考虑各种安全问题,并不断完善、改进安全措施,以应对恶意攻击的威胁。
七、结语
随着我们对区块链安全性的探讨,我们可以发现,区块链技术本身就具备高度的安全性。分布式结构、加密机制和智能合约可以确保虚拟货币交易的安全,并提高虚拟货币交易的保密性和稳定性。然而,考虑到攻击者不断升级巧妙的攻击方式,完善和加强区块链技术的安全机制仍是一个不断进行的长期过程。

免责声明:本文为转载,非本网原创内容,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
如有疑问请发送邮件至:bangqikeconnect@gmail.com